每次HA NameNode启动时,最初都处于Standby状态。 管理命令 现在HA NameNode已经配置并启动,可以使用一些额外的命令来管理HA HDFS集群。具体来说,应熟悉“hdfs haadmin”命令的所有子命令。运行此命令而不带任何附加参数将显示以下使用信息: Usage: DFSHAAdmin [-ns <nameserviceId>] [-transitionToActive <service...
这里,nn1,不多赘述了。很简单,大家自行去看。 总的是nn,我的bigdata-pro01.kfk.com是nn1,我的bigdata-pro02.kfk.com是nn2。 是因为,在配置文件上,如下: [kfk@bigdata-pro02 hadoop-2.6.0]$ bin/hdfs haadmin -transitionToActive nn1Automatic failoveris enabled for NameNode at bigdata-pro02.kf...
#将active从nn1切换为nn22 sudo-u hdfs hdfs haadmin -ns 51fpzbHA -failover nn1 nn2 #查看哪个namenode是主 sudo-u hdfs hdfs haadmin -getServiceState nn1 输出:active sudo-u hdfs hdfs haadmin -getServiceState nn2 输出:standby
1. hdfs haadmin -failover --forcefence --forceactive nn1 nn2 1. 1. 执行命令“hdfs haadmin”,会显示子命令列表,如下 2. 3. 4. 5. Usage: DFSHAAdmin [-ns <nameserviceId>] 6. 7. <serviceId>] 8. 9. <serviceId>] 10. 11. <serviceId> <serviceId>] 12. 13. <serviceId>] 14...
使用仲裁日志管理器(QJM)功能概述了HDFS高可用性(HA)功能以及如何配置和管理HA HDFS群集。 背景(Background) 在Hadoop 2.0.0之前,NameNode是HDFS集群中的单点故障(SPOF)。每个集群都有一个NameNode,如果该机器或进程不可用,整个集群将不可用,直到NameNode重新启动或在单独的计算机上启动为止。
zkfc作用:HA自动切换。 hadoop-daemon.shstartzkfc active standby 在自己的windows电脑上配置好hosts C:\Windows\System32\drivers\etc\hosts 在任何机器上执行hdfs haadmin -getServiceState <namenode_id>可查看HA状态 3.9 启动datanode 在标记为active的namenode节点上上执行 ...
新建集群,安装完hdfs和zookeeper后,不要开启 hdfs ha。 然后进行如下步骤: stop hdfs 清空原来的hdfs目录 hdfs初始化是指定与Cluster A 相同的clusterId:sudo -u hdfs hdfs namenode -format -clusterId clusterId start hdfs enable namenode ha 注意上面步骤的顺序 ...
[haojunjie@hadoop102 hadoop-3.1.3]$ yarn rmadmin -refreshNodesg、在HDFS web页面查看方式二:添加黑名单:在黑名单上面的主机都会被强制退出。配置步骤:a、在NameNode的/opt/module/hadoop-3.1.3/etc/hadoop目录下创建dfs.hosts.exclude文件[haojunjie@hadoop102 hadoop]$ pwd/opt/module/hadoop-3.1.3/etc/...
hadoop@ubuntu:/usr/local/hadoop/hadoop-2.5.1/etc/hadoop-ha-manual$ hdfs haadmin Usage: DFSHAAdmin [-ns <nameserviceId>] [-transitionToActive <serviceId> [--forceactive]] [-transitionToStandby <serviceId>] [-failover [--forcefence] [--forceactive] <serviceId> <serviceId>] ...
hdfs haadmin -getServiceState nn1 如果每次都是程序员自己切换的话,那也太不灵活了,所以需要引入一个组件,就是zkfc zkfc本质上就是一个进程,全称是ZKFailoverController,需要在三台namenode上启动。它的主要任务就是一边联系同服务器的namenode,一边连接zookeeper。我们三个namenode启动之后,怎么通过zkfc选出一个...